<abstract abstract-type="short" xml:lang="en"><p><![CDATA[ABSTRACT  Background : since 2005 the Cuban Cochlear Implant Program for deaf and deaf-blind children has been created, with priority for children with dual sensory loss. Objective: is to describe the work of the Cuban Cochlear Implant Program with children with dual sensory loss.  Methods : a descriptive, retrospective study of children with dual sensory loss who received a cochlear implant between February 2005 and March 2013 in Cuba. The information to conform this descriptive report was obtained from the clinical histories and the database of the program; it also illustrates the first results on neuroplasticity obtained with the somatosensory evoked potential of the median nerve carried out with part of the pre-cochlear implant research study protocol in the Cuban Cochlear Implant Program.  Results : the program has benefited 27 children with dual sensory loss with cochlear implants, covering all provinces of the country. Six children presented an associated pathology, with pre/peri-natal factors and Usher Syndrome as the main causal agents of deaf-blindness. Hearing loss was pre-lingual in 24 children, confirmed and characterized by electro-audiometry. No malformations were found in the ear images. The implantation was unilateral, mostly the right ear, without surgical complications in all the children. While the neuroplasticity study shows somesthetic cortical reorganization in children with dual sensory loss.  Conclusions : the Cuban Cochlear Implant Program has achieved sustained work in the evaluation and implantation of children with dual sensory loss, a distinctive aspect being the research on neuroplasticity, which has provided evidence of somesthetic cortical representation pre-cochlear implantation in these children. This will be useful to assess cortical reorganization post- cochlear implant and correlate it with the use of the cochlear implant.]]></p></abstract>
